Smaller Class Sizes

One characteristic that distinguishes the best independent schools in the UK is the conscious decision to maintain smaller class sizes. This enables an intimate learning environment where every student can receive more focused attention. The advantage of this is that educators can readily identify and address any academic challenges that a pupil might be facing. Our classes at Maltman’s are usually around 20 pupils, enough to foster interaction, collaboration and fun, but small enough for individual care and attention.

Maintaining smaller class sizes is not simply about limiting the number of students per class. It is also about ensuring that each child feels seen, heard, and valued. It allows educators to foster deeper connections with their pupils, understand their unique learning styles, and nurture their individual talents.

In this setting, lessons can be more interactive and engaging, encouraging active participation from all pupils. As a result, this approach not only stimulates learning but also builds confidence as pupils feel their contributions are valued. Smaller class sizes can lead to higher levels of academic success, as personalised attention can cater to the specific needs of each pupil.
